i havent tried this myself, since i have no probs changing channels manually etc etc looking @ the way my keys are set. anyway, if i understand your question correctly you'll want 3 buttons to use to "speak" but each one sets the channel you are on first, then activates the mic. if this is right, then it should be:

==for public==
"key" = Speak Public | VoiceTalk

==for local==
"key" = Speak Local | VoiceTalk

==for team==
'key" = Speak Team | VoiceTalk

|sAvAgE|
29 Dec 2005, 08:59
what 2 do you have to press?

this is how i've changed mine a while back:

// binds to select which channel
P=Speak Public
O=Speak Local
I=Speak Team

// talk button (press & hold while talking)
MiddleMouse=VoiceTalk

// alias definition for VoiceTalk (keep in mind the 28)
Aliases[28]=(Command="Button bVoiceTalk",Alias="VoiceTalk")
